Ludogorets will take part in the #Morethanfootball global campaign

Ludogorets will be a part in the #Morethanfootball Action Weeks global campaign for the third consecutive year. The campaign was initiated by the European football society and is going to happen between 19th of March and 9th of April 2019.

The campaign gives the European football society the chance to inform and engage fans in their activities and the social responsibility of the community. It also helps more people realize the transforming role the European clubs have in many people’s lives. The campaign is supported by UEFA, ECA and EFDN.

During the period in which the campaign will be active, the club will begin another incentive called Live Friendship. It is meant to encourage young people to meet in person and start new friendships. The main team players, everyone from the Academy and the sports community in Razgrad will pass a football between in each as a symbol of the campaign.
Ludogorets will also create a special group on social media meant to gather volunteers who are willing to be a part of the games and incentives of the club. This will give them the chance to meet and have fun together and play sports instead of communicating online.
